Lions and foxes : Men and ideas of the Italian renaissance / by Sidney Alexander

Saved in:
Bibliographic Details
Main Authors:Alexander, Sidney
Format: Book
Language:English
Published:Athens, Ohio : Ohio Univ. Pr, 1978
Edition:2. pr